Offshore Bank Accounts: Everything you need to know

Ross Weldon
Contributing Finance Writer

Key takeaways
Offshore bank accounts let you hold funds in foreign currencies, reduce FX costs, and manage international transactions more efficiently.
While they offer benefits for global businesses, they often come with high fees, complex setup, and strict regulatory checks.
Airwallex gives you many of the same advantages, including multi-currency accounts, local payment rails, and better FX rates, without the cost and complexity of setting up bank accounts in other places.
Managing money across borders is tough enough. Add in currency fluctuations, international fees, and local banking restrictions, and suddenly your global ambitions come with a lot of admin.
That’s why many businesses explore offshore bank accounts to hold funds in foreign currencies, reduce FX costs, and simplify cross-border payments as they expand into new markets. But offshore banking is often misunderstood—it’s sometimes associated with secrecy or tax evasion, when in reality it’s a legitimate tool for businesses with global customers, suppliers, or teams.
In this guide, we’ll break down what an offshore bank account is, how to open one, the pros and cons, and which jurisdictions are commonly used. We’ll also explore modern alternatives that offer the same benefits—like holding and converting multiple currencies or collecting local payments—without the complexity or cost.
What is an offshore bank account?
An offshore bank account is an account held with a financial institution in a country outside your home jurisdiction. It functions like a standard current or savings account, but it’s located in a foreign country where you don’t live or operate a business entity.
These accounts are often located in places like Singapore, Switzerland, Luxembourg, Jersey, or the Cayman Islands. These countries are known for having stable banking systems, favourable tax laws, or specialist services that appeal to international customers. But businesses also set up offshore accounts in markets where they frequently need to accept or make payments, for example, to remote employees, or suppliers.
Businesses use offshore accounts for a few reasons:
Avoid forced conversions and maintain balances in the currencies you need
Reduce foreign exchange costs (lower FX fees on international payments by holding funds locally)
Access foreign banking systems (gain entry to investment markets and banking infrastructure in other countries)
Simplify cross-border operations (make it easier to transact internationally without constant currency conversions)
If you regularly send or receive payments internationally, or run a business with global customers, an offshore account can offer more control over how you hold, convert, and move money around the world.
Is offshore banking legal?
Yes, offshore banking is legal in most countries, provided it is used transparently and for legitimate business purposes. For global businesses, expats, and international investors, these accounts are a common tool for managing cross-border finances. The negative reputation often comes from its misuse for illegal activities, which is different from its intended, lawful use.
Understanding the distinction is key:
Legal use: Managing multiple currencies, simplifying payments to international suppliers, collecting revenue from global customers, and diversifying assets are all legitimate reasons for a business to use offshore accounts.
Illegal use: Hiding assets to evade taxes, laundering money, or financing illicit activities is illegal and carries severe penalties.
Modern regulations, such as the Common Reporting Standard (CRS), require financial institutions to share account information with tax authorities automatically. This means transparency is mandatory. You must report any income, interest, or balances held offshore to your local tax authority as required by law.
For businesses that need the benefits of multi-currency management without the complex compliance and setup of traditional offshore accounts, modern financial platforms like Airwallex offer a more direct solution.
*This publication does not constitute legal, tax, or professional advice from Airwallex nor substitute seeking such advice.
Advantages of offshore banking
If your business operates internationally, offshore banking can offer more control over how and where you manage your funds, especially across multiple currencies. Here’s how an offshore account could support your business:
Hold and manage funds in multiple currencies: Avoid forced conversions and hold payments in the currency they were received in. This gives you more control over timing, rates, and how you use your funds.
Reduce FX costs: Accepting, holding, and paying out money in multiple currencies can help you avoid repeated conversions and high bank markups on exchange rates.
Protect assets: In some jurisdictions, offshore accounts offer added protection for business funds, especially in cases of legal disputes or political instability at home.
Access international investment opportunities: Some banks allow you to invest across global markets, often with tools or advice tailored to international businesses.
Bank with stability and privacy: Offshore banks in countries like Switzerland or Singapore are known for strong regulation, banking privacy, and reliable service, even for complex business structures.
Support business expansion: If you’re selling in or sourcing from overseas markets, an offshore account can make it easier to pay suppliers, receive customer payments, and manage online payments across different currencies.
Disadvantages of offshore banking
Offshore banking can give you more control over international money management, but it’s not without its challenges. The barriers to entry are higher than most businesses expect, and the ongoing admin can eat into time and resources:
Higher setup and maintenance costs: Many offshore banks require a significant opening deposit or minimum balance. Ongoing fees for account maintenance, transfers, or withdrawals can also stack up quickly.
Strict compliance and due diligence: Offshore accounts face heavy scrutiny. The documentation process can be time-consuming and frustrating, especially if you’re unfamiliar with local regulations.
Longer approval times: Between paperwork, background checks, and identity verification, account approval can take weeks or even months. There’s often little transparency about timelines along the way.
Limited deposit protection: Most offshore banks fall outside local deposit protection schemes. If the bank goes under, you may not have the same level of security you’d get with a regulated domestic account.
Tax reporting obligations: Offshore accounts don’t exempt you from tax. In fact, they usually come with extra reporting requirements. You may need to disclose account balances, earnings, and interest to your local tax authority, or risk steep penalties for non-compliance.
If you’re considering offshore banking, make sure you weigh the full cost, complexity, and compliance burden alongside the benefits. In some cases, there may be faster, more transparent alternatives that give you the same capabilities without the red tape.
Hold funds in multiple currencies | Higher setup and maintenance costs |
|---|---|
Reduce FX and transfer fees | Complex compliance requirements |
Protect assets in some jurisdictions | Long approval and onboarding times |
Access global investment markets | Limited deposit protection |
Support business growth overseas | Extra tax reporting obligations |
How to open an offshore bank account
Opening an offshore bank account isn’t wildly different from opening a domestic one, but it usually comes with stricter checks, longer approval times, and more paperwork. Each bank in your target jurisdiction has its own rules, but most follow a similar process:
1. Submit an application: Fill out a form with basic details about your business, your reason for opening the account, and how you plan to use it. Some banks ask about expected transaction volume and source of funds at this stage.
2. Provide required documentation: You’ll typically need to submit business registration documents, proof of address, identification for directors, and financial statements. Some banks may also request notarised copies, which adds an extra step.
3. Pass compliance checks: To prevent fraud and money laundering, banks conduct rigorous Know Your Customer (KYC) and Anti-Money Laundering (AML) checks. When opening offshore accounts, you will need to undergo this process with every individual bank.
4. Pay your opening deposit: Many offshore accounts come with minimum deposit or balance requirements. These can range from a few thousand dollars to much more, depending on the bank and jurisdiction.
Once approved, you’ll usually get access to online banking, a multi-currency account, and sometimes a debit card.
Which countries are best for opening an offshore bank account?
The right location for your offshore bank account will depend on where you’re doing business today and where you’re planning to grow next. For businesses seeking simpler alternatives, international business bank accounts can offer similar multi-currency capabilities without the complexity of traditional offshore banking.
Opening offshore accounts can help you reduce FX costs, avoid international transaction fees, and minimise currency risk.
It also makes it easier to collect payments and pay out locally without delays or forced conversions. When looking at places to open offshore accounts, here are some considerations:
High-volume payment destinations: Consider countries where you regularly pay suppliers to reduce FX fees and improve payment speed.
Customer locations: If you receive payments from customers in certain regions, having local accounts can simplify collections and reconciliation.
Foreign currency needs: Open accounts in jurisdictions where you need to hold and manage foreign currencies to avoid constant conversions.
Investment presence: If you have investments or operational entities in specific countries, local accounts can streamline fund transfers and support growth.
Offshore banking alternatives: A modern approach
Offshore bank accounts can help businesses expand internationally, but for many companies, the time, cost, and complexity involved can become a barrier, not a benefit. The challenge for a growing business is clear: you need multi-currency capabilities, local payment infrastructure, and efficient FX management, but you don’t necessarily need the overhead of traditional offshore banking relationships.
Modern financial infrastructure platforms now offer many of the same operational benefits without the red tape. Instead of opening separate accounts in each country, you can use a single platform to manage your global finances.
With an Airwallex Business Account, you can open local currency accounts in over 20 currencies across 60+ countries in minutes. Collect and hold funds with local account details, access interbank FX rates regardless of your transaction size, and pay suppliers globally using local payment rails that ensure approximately 95% of transfers arrive the same day.
Whether you’re scaling into new markets, managing overseas teams, or supporting international customers, Airwallex gives you the infrastructure to operate like a local business from anywhere in the world.Explore how Airwallex can support your business growth.
FAQs
Is offshore banking legal?
Yes, offshore banking is legal in most countries. It is commonly used by global businesses, expats, and international investors. However, accounts must be used transparently and declared to tax authorities as required.
How fast can I open and start transacting?
The traditional offshore account process is famously slow, often taking weeks or months due to demanding requirements like notarised documents, minimum balances, and enhanced compliance checks.
With Airwallex, that friction is gone. Once your business is approved, you can open local currency accounts in minutes and start receiving, holding, and converting funds immediately—no branch visits or separate banking relationships required.
Can I receive local payments without an offshore account?
Yes, absolutely. By opening local currency accounts through Airwallex, you get access to local banking details, such as sort codes, IBANs, or routing numbers.
You can share these directly with your customers so funds arrive over local payment rails, not SWIFT. This means there’s no forced currency conversion—you hold the funds and decide when to convert, giving you full control over your FX strategy.
This approach also makes reconciliation cleaner since you can report in the currency you originally sold in, all from a single dashboard.
How do I lower FX costs without opening offshore accounts?
You lower your FX costs by being strategic about when and how you move money. The best approach is to hold balances in the currencies you sell in, which helps manage foreign exchange risk, then only convert when the market rates align with your cash-flow plan.
When paying out, route funds over local payment rails to avoid expensive SWIFT fees. You can further reduce markups by leveraging Airwallex’s market-leading FX rates and transparent pricing.
Streamline everything by batching both conversions and payouts to simplify approvals and track all your realised versus unrealised FX performance in one central view.
Do I need a local legal entity to open an offshore account, or can I avoid that?
Many banks expect you to have a local legal presence or will subject you to time-consuming enhanced due-diligence, which piles on cost and ongoing admin.
If your primary goal is simply to collect and hold money locally, you can usually avoid the need for entity setup entirely by opening local currency accounts via Airwallex. We provide you with local account details without the red tape, allowing you to test new markets or scale existing ones much faster while keeping your global operating model lean and agile.
What’s the minimum deposit required for an offshore bank account?
It varies by bank and jurisdiction. Some require as little as $1,000, while others may ask for $10,000 or more to open and maintain the account. Always check the minimum balance rules before applying.
What are the tax implications of having an offshore bank account?
You must report any interest, income, or balances held offshore to your local tax authority. Not doing so can result in penalties. Offshore accounts do not exempt you from tax, and in some countries, come with extra reporting requirements.
How do I choose the right offshore bank for my needs?
Start with your operational needs. Look for a jurisdiction where you already trade, hire, or source. Consider banking fees, available currencies, regulation, and how easy it is to manage the account remotely.
View this article in another region:AustraliaCanada - EnglishCanada - FrançaisEuropeNew ZealandSingaporeUnited StatesGlobal

Ross Weldon
Contributing Finance Writer
Ross is a seasoned finance writer with over a decade of experience writing for some of the world's leading technology and payments companies. He brings deep domain expertise, having previously led global content at Adyen. His writing covers topics including cross-border commerce, embedded payments, data-driven insights, and eCommerce trends.
Posted in:
Business banking
